Bryant Junior High School, located at 301 Hill Farm Rd in Bryant, Arkansas, is a reputable educational institution catering to students in grades 8 through 9. With a commitment to providing a well-rounded education, Bryant Junior High School strives to create a nurturing and inclusive environment where students can thrive academically, socially, and emotionally.
The school's dedication to excellence is evident in its expenditures per student, which currently stand at $5694.00 as of November 21, 2023. This investment reflects the administration's commitment to providing students with the necessary resources and opportunities to succeed.
